Hi all from a newbie. Some info please. I've been OMAD for 3 weeks. I went straight into the deep end. 23 hour fast, 1 hour eating window. Not too difficult so far. My weight at start was 87.5 KG. (195 1/2 LB.) After 2 weeks I was down to 82.5 KG. (181 1/2 LB.) For the past week my weight has plateaued. No loss at all. :-( I've cut out all sugar and all known carbs. I realize there's some carbs in some veggies. Following suggested foods from reputable dieticians. Would appreciate any info, advice re no weight loss over the past week. Thanks all.

Hi Mal,
Ive been doing the OMAD for about 18 months and I find it really easy to maintain. I lost a lot of weight at the beginning (about 3-5kg a month) but then it slowed down exponentially so I’ve lost about 1kg a month for the last 6 months. I’m about on target now so not really concerned but I think if I wanted to get really ripped I would have to be careful what I eat from this point. I’m now 61 and 176cm. I went from 105kg to 75kg.
